WebSmart meters use mobile networks, not broadband connections. Each smart meter contains its own SIM card, and sends data over a mobile GSM network (don't worry, it doesn't use your mobile data). So you don't need broadband at home for a smart meter to work. Will my bills go down if I have a smart meter? WebPrepayment meters. As the name suggests, with a prepayment meter (also known as a pay-as-you-go meter) you pay in advance for your gas and/or electricity using either a token, card or a key and the credit is then deducted. It works on the same principle as a pay-as-you-go phone and there’s no credit check involved. WebSmart meters in prepayment mode, sometimes called smart pay as you go (PAYG), work like analogue prepayment meters – they measure the gas and electricity you use, and you pay in advance for your energy. The government announced in the 2024 Budget that the amount you pay using prepay will be brought in line with comparable direct debit charges.
